3. Pet First Aid
- Rated 4.6★ with 100K+ downloads.
Pet First Aid is an app to take care of dogs, which was developed by the American Red Cross. It is a service that offers you instant access to expert advice for emergencies your companion may have.
It is both dog and friendly, which is a perfect match for pet parents who have both. This app gives you an opportunity to learn how to handle the following:
- Various injuries,
- Choking,
- Heatstroke,
- Poisoning.
The app offers a step-by-step guide and features videos for every emergency. In addition to that, you can also keep vet contacts and appointments as well as medication routines in one reliable app. Best option for pet owners who want to be aware of any emergency that might happen and know what to do just in case.
Why do you use this:
- Gives step-by-step first aid advice for pets (cats & dogs).
- Includes videos, images, and interactive quizzes to help you learn.
- Lets you create pet profiles and store vet contact info.
- Helps locate emergency vet hospitals or pet-friendly accommodations.

4. Dog Monitor
- Rated 4.6★ with 10K+ downloads
Dog Monitor is an app for dog care that lets you check on your dog in real time. Its main goal is to ease separation anxiety as well as and prevent unwanted barking or other negative behavior.
One noticeable feature of the app is that it helps you to stay connected with your companion when you’re away. It is possible through Live HD video streaming.
Two-way audio makes sure you can talk or even give recorded commands to the pet. There are also noise and motion alerts, which are activated when your dog barks.
Dog Monitor indeed gives peace of mind and helps keep your canine friend calm and safe wherever you are.
Why do you use this:
- Live video streaming of your dog when you’re away.
- Works over WiFi or mobile data, so you’re always connected.
- Receives sound alerts (e.g., barking) and activity notifications.
- Pair two devices: one near the pet, another with you.
- Secure, encrypted connection for peace of mind.

6. Airvet
- Rated 4.8★ with 100K+ downloads
Airvet is a dog care app that connects you with licensed vets for both live video calls and chats – anytime and anywhere. Whether it’s a late-night concern or just a quick health advice, Airvet ensures pet parents get real-time answers without the stress of an urgent vet clinic visit.
There is an option to share your pet’s medical records and follow-up results with your own vet through this app. It is indeed a service that helps dog owners to get affordable and fast access to professional vet advice.
Why do you use this:
- 24/7 live video and chat with licensed vets.
- Get quick advice for pet emergencies or questions.
- Create profiles for multiple pets.
- Access vet help anytime without clinic visits.
- Easy setup and user-friendly interface.
